Once inside, the audio guide was a game-changer. It provided detailed narratives on each section, synced perfectly with my pace. Highlights included:
The Cloisters: A two-story masterpiece with vaulted ceilings and ornate columns. I spent over 30 minutes wandering the peaceful quadrangle, admiring the symbolic motifs like armillary spheres and crosses.
The Church of Santa Maria: Breathtaking! The high nave with ribbed vaults and towering pillars made me feel small in the best way. I lingered at the tombs of Vasco da Gama and Luís de Camões, Portugal's national poet. The stained-glass windows cast colorful patterns on the floor, creating a serene atmosphere perfect for reflection.
Refectory and Chapter House: These lesser-visited areas showcased beautiful azulejo tiles depicting biblical scenes. The audio guide highlighted how the monastery survived the 1755 earthquake, adding a layer of resilience to its story.
